The Mechanics of Mystery Mines

At its core, a Mystery Mines game is a digital grid usually including 25 tiles. Below these tiles, a pre-determined number of "mines" (or bombs) are hidden. The player's goal is to click on tiles to expose "gems" or "multipliers." Whenever a gamer exposes a gem, their potential payout boosts. However, if they click a tile containing a mine, the round ends, and the built up earnings are surrendered.

Why Luck Dictates the Outcome

Unlike skill-based games such as chess or poker, where gamer decisions significantly affect the result, Mystery Mines are classified as Provably Fair games. This indicates that the place of the mines is generated by a cryptographic algorithm the moment the game starts.

  • Random Number Generation (RNG): Modern video games use intricate RNG systems that guarantee every grid positioning is independent of previous rounds.
  • No Memory: The software does not "keep in mind" if you simply lost 5 video games in a row. Each click is a fresh analytical event with the very same probability circulation.
  • Your Home Edge: Regardless of luck, the math is developed to prefer your home over millions of rounds, ensuring sustainability for the platform.

Debunking "Luck" Myths

On the planet of online video gaming, numerous gamers subscribe to theories that aren't rooted in mathematics. It is necessary to separate these misconceptions from the truth of how these games function.

  1. The "Hot/Cold" Streak Theory: Players often believe that a game is "due" for a win after a series of losses. In reality, RNG systems are developed to be completely indifferent to previous history.
  2. Pattern Manipulation: Some gamers think clicking in corners or rotating rows changes their luck. Due to the fact that the grid is randomized by a server-side algorithm, no spatial pattern provides an analytical advantage.
  3. Bet Timing: Waiting 3 seconds before clicking does not change the cryptographic hash that determines where the mine is positioned.

1. Can I use software to predict where the mines are?No. Any software declaring to "predict" mine places is a scam. The game results are generated by safe and secure, encrypted servers, and forecasting them is impossible.

2. Are Mystery Mines rigged?Legitimate video gaming platforms utilize "Provably Fair" innovation. This allows users to validate mines game that the game outcome was not tampered with, showing that your home is not "rigging" private video games.

3. Does increasing my bet size change the mine locations?No. Your bet size affects your prospective payment, not the mathematical possibility of striking a mine.

4. Is there a "best" tile to click?No. Since the grid is randomized, every tile on the board has an identical analytical possibility of consisting of a mine regardless of its position.
